    Tequila Lime Chicken Wings Recipe

    Tequila Lime Chicken Wings are perfect as an appetizer at a party, tailgating, or a quick weeknight dinner. The wings can be finished off on the grill or in the oven.

    Ingredients

    • 1 pound of chicken wings, cut into segments, tips removed and discarded
    • 1 tablespoon salt
    • 1 tablespoon freshly cracked black pepper

    Tequila Lime Sauce

    • ½ cup lime juice
    • 2 teaspoon grated lime zest
    • ¼ cup tequila
    • 1 tablespoon of honey or agave syrup/nectar
    •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
    • 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es
    • ½ tablespoon freshly cracked pepper
    • ½ teaspoon salt

    Directions

    1. Prepare the wings: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Season the wings with salt and pepper and arrange on a baking sheet in a single layer. Cook until just brown and crisp, about 45 minutes.
    2. Make the sauce: Combine the lime zest and juice, tequila, honey or agave syrup, cumin, ½ teaspoon salt, and ½ tablespoon pepper in a bowl. Pour over the warm wings and let marinate for at least 30 minutes.
    3. Preheat a grill to high. Grill the wings until marked, 10 to 15 minutes, turning as needed. Transfer the marinade to a saucepan and cook until slightly thick, about 8 minutes (you can do this on the grill as well). Drizzle the wings with the sauce and top with cilantro, if desired.

    Grilled Tequila Lime Shrimp Recipe and Video

    These flavorful grilled tequila lime shrimp are sure to be a hit at any BBQ. This is one of the recipes where the tequila will cook off all the way, partly because you're draining off the marinade. If you like a little spice you can sprinkle some chili powder on the shrimp prior to grilling or add a diced jalapeno to the marinade.
